- Dune is a 1965 science fiction novel by Frank Herbert123. The novel follows Ducal heir Paul Atreides during his rise to power on the futuristic desert world Arrakis, the only known source of the potent and dangerous spice melange1. On Arrakis, Paul discovers that his actions may determine the fate of the universe1. The novel explores themes around cultural and historical development, religion, ecology, and human nature2. It is a cautionary tale about the dangers of ambition and the corrupting influence of power2.Learn more:✕This summary was generated using AI based on multiple online sources.
